Ryla Inc, one of the area's newest employers, is holding a second round of job fairs May 27-28 at Bishop State Community College.

The company is looking for 300 full-time customer service positions for its new Saraland call center facility opening in June. Hundreds applied at job fairs earlier this week and were hired on the spot.

Rya is also looking to fill several supervisory and support staff positions.
